Andrew James Banjak, III, 46, Sunset Beach, NC died October 26, 2025.
Born in Sharon, PA on September 25, 1979, he was a son of Germaine "Gerri" Jacobson B. Campbell and the late Andrew J. Banjak, Jr. In addition to his father, he was predeceased by his wife, Stephanie Ann Bishop Benjak.
Surviving in addition to his mother are a son, Andrew Jacob Banjak and his step-father Gary Campbell.
Services will be announced at a later date.
